Russel Braddock Ward (1914 1995) was an Australian historian best known as the author of The Australian Legend (1958), an examination of the development of the "Australian character". Ward studied English at the University of Adelaide and taught at Geelong and Sydney Grammar Schools. He was at the University of New England as a lecturer (1957) and deputy chancellor for eight years. During World War II he served in an army psychological unit.
